Does anyone know what the seat pan color was for the M38's? I am assuming that they were issued as black but I am not for sure. Any input would be greatly appreciated.

One of my pans had black paint on it, but I do not believe it was original (different welded nuts, and inferior quality). My original one had Strata Blue on top of two layers of OD (just traces of OD on the inside face of the pan), so I guess they were the same colour as the jeep.
